TELL: DIY HALLOWEEN BAT WREATH

Halloween is just around the corner, but I’m still crafting.  When it comes to holidays, I just can’t help myself.  And since I don’t have a Halloween wreath I thought it was about time I make one.  This cute batty wreath is easy peasy, and only takes 15 min to make.

Supplies:
-embroidery hoop
-fuax leather/ vinyl (you can even use paper it just wont last through the years)
-scissors
-glue gun
-black aryclic paint and paintbrush
Paint the embroidery hoop black.
Use this template here and trace bats using a sharpie, on the back of the fabric
Cut them out
Then glue those little guys on.  I started with the biggest bat first and then went from there.
Lastly, hang and enjoy ;)
